All across Ishma people looked to the skies. A darkness was passing across the sky, it was as it the Sun was being devoured and consumed by the night sky.

Deep in the desert two men stopped and looked up, the air becoming cold as the sun was consumed. Around them the sand began to swirl and rise into the sky, and then slowly fall away. Suddenly before them stood a patch of green grass, and lush trees. Bird song could be heard, and the sweet smell of fruit. In its centre large square temple made of stone stretch into the sky. On each side the statues of twelve people could be made out. However no entrances could be seen.
Four haunting voices began to ring out in the desert, one after the other.
“So it was written as the sun is consumed will he return”
“So it was spoken as the sun is consumed will he return”
“So it was remembered as the sun is consumed will he return”
“So I will it as the sun is consumed will he return”

Forming from a grey mist that appeared from no where a man in simple garb appeared on his knees. As he stood the two men saw he was wearing a mask and simple necklace. As he turned the men fled.
